Obituary

Angela C. Ford, age 45, of Bath, NH went to be with her Lord and Savior Jesus Christ on Tuesday, August 25, 2026, after a nearly three-year battle with breast cancer. Born in Stoughton, MA, she was the daughter of Edward F. Fowler Jr. and the late Claire D. (Gamache) Fowler, the beloved wife of Gregory C Ford of 18 years, and devoted mother of her two children Caleb M. Ford, Riley R. Ford. She is survived by her two sisters Jennifer F. Pavlovich (husband: Thomas, children: Julia, Emma, Clara), Melissa A. Theberge (husband: Eric, children: Jade, Jameson, Jackson, Justin), and honorary brother Ryan Robert.

Angie grew up in East Taunton, Massachusetts surrounded by a large extended family and many friends. LIke her mother, she was always looking for ways to show her love to those around her. It could be in the form of quality time, a gift, a card, a quick note, or just an encouraging comment. After graduating from Taunton High School in 1999, Angie earned her Bachelor's Degree from the University of Massachusetts Dartmouth in 2004. An exceptionally gifted athlete from an early age, she made every team she tried out for. Throughout high school, Angie played varsity volleyball, basketball, softball, and tennis, later focusing on her passion for volleyball during her college years. Her drive for competition and love of sports made her a formidable opponent on any court or field. Angie's favorite activities were photography, scrapbooking, skiing, hiking, riding ATVs, and games with friends.

Following college, Angie developed a friendship with Greg while serving together at church in youth ministry. They were united in marriage in 2008, living in Michigan and Massachusetts before eventually settling in northern New Hampshire to raise their family amid the beauty of God's creation. As a dedicated homeschool mother, Angie cherished creating unforgettable adventures, learning opportunities, and memories for her children. She was a faithful loving wife, devoted mother, and steadfast friend who continually sought to uplift and encourage everyone around her through her faith and warmth. Deeply committed to her church, she served faithfully in numerous capacities, with a strong passion for children's ministry and the Vacation Bible School program.

Her faith and love for God shined exceptionally bright after her cancer diagnosis. She was a cherished sister in her cancer support group, radiating Jesus even in her suffering. She was constantly encouraging them to “give God all the glory”. She brought them joy through humor, homemade Bible bookmarks, and an unfailing infectious smile. Though her journey was marked by hardship and pain, her deep love for others and firm adherence to Scripture inspired her to faithfully share that all have sinned and that the penalty for sin is death. She constantly pointed others to the way of salvation, living in the certainty that human effort and good deeds can never earn redemption, which comes only through faith in the death and resurrection of Jesus Christ. She lived her convictions and loved others enough to share them. Though her earthly presence will be deeply missed by all, her legacy of faith, devotion, and love will live on in the hearts of those she touched.
